Web11 feb. 2024 · The IOPC replaced the Police Complaints Commission in a bid to speed up decision-making and create more accountability in 2024. It has the power to ensure police forces investigate when officers and staff have a case to answer for misconduct. However, force disciplinary panels ultimately have the final say on sanctions.
